# What Does Tesla's Q2 2026 Earnings Report Mean for Optimus?
Tesla reports Q2 2026 earnings after market close on **July 22**, and for the first time, the Optimus humanoid program faces pressure to deliver concrete production numbers rather than demo footage. Analysts surveyed ahead of the print expect Tesla to report revenue of **$26.4 billion**, EPS of **$0.54**, and automotive gross margin excluding credits slightly above **18%**. Those headline figures matter for the stock — but for the humanoid robotics industry, the only number that counts is how many Optimus units are actually being built.
According to Seeking Alpha's earnings preview, procurement activity signals that Tesla is moving toward mass-scale robot production. Elon Musk is expected to update investors on Optimus design iterations, production ramp trajectory, and deployment status. The central question analysts are asking: does Tesla's [physical AI](https://humanoidintel.ai/glossary/physical-ai) investment translate into defensible competitive advantage, or is it capex without a clear near-term return?
The broader analyst concern is not whether Optimus works in a controlled environment — it's whether Tesla can sustain the capital expenditure required to scale it while simultaneously funding robotaxi infrastructure.

## Why Q2 Is a Pivotal Moment for Optimus
Tesla has been signaling an Optimus production ramp for several quarters, and Wall Street's patience is finite. The Seeking Alpha preview notes that analysts are specifically watching for Musk's characterization of where Optimus sits on the curve from prototype to factory-floor deployment.
For engineers and industry watchers, the relevant question is more granular: what does "production ramp" actually mean for a system as mechanically complex as Optimus? Humanoid robots require integrated supply chains for actuators, torque sensors, and compute modules that don't exist at automotive scale. Unlike a car body stamping line, [whole-body control](https://humanoidintel.ai/glossary/whole-body-control) systems require calibration at the unit level. Scaling that process is a manufacturing problem as much as a robotics one.
Tesla's vertical integration thesis — the same logic that gave it advantages in battery and motor manufacturing — is its strongest argument for why it can out-execute competitors on Optimus cost curves. Whether that thesis is holding up is precisely what July 22's call needs to answer.

## The Capex Scrutiny Problem
The preview flags a sharp analyst focus on whether Tesla's AI and robotaxi spending will "strengthen its physical AI leadership and ultimately lead to sustainable competitive advantage." That phrasing is diplomatic. Translated: investors are worried Tesla is burning cash on two simultaneously capital-intensive moonshots — autonomous vehicles and humanoid robots — without clear monetization timelines for either.
This is not an unreasonable concern. [Figure AI](https://humanoidintel.ai/companies/figure-ai), Agility Robotics, and the broader humanoid field are all grappling with the same fundamental tension: the technology is advancing faster than the unit economics. But Tesla carries an additional burden — it's a public company with quarterly reporting obligations, operating in a segment where private competitors can absorb years of negative margin without investor scrutiny.
The automotive gross margin figure (expected slightly above 18% excluding credits) will set the tone for how much goodwill Musk gets on the Optimus narrative. Strong core margins give management room to frame robot spending as investment; thin margins invite questions about prioritization.

## What the Industry Is Watching
For those tracking the humanoid competitive landscape, Tesla's Q2 call is a forcing function. If Musk presents credible production volume data — unit counts, deployment sites, task performance benchmarks — it raises the bar for every private competitor seeking their next funding round. If the update is qualitative and forward-looking, it signals the ramp is later than telegraphed, which gives Chinese competitors including AGIBot and others more runway to close the gap.
The procurement signals cited in the preview are the most technically interesting detail available. Supply chain activity — motors, sensors, structural components — is harder to manufacture as optics than a demo video. If procurement is genuinely scaling, that's a leading indicator with real weight.
The sim-to-real transfer challenge remains the least-discussed risk in Optimus's path to deployment. Tesla's advantage in real-world data collection from its vehicle fleet is well-documented, but humanoid manipulation tasks require a different data modality entirely. Whether Tesla has solved [dexterous manipulation](https://humanoidintel.ai/glossary/dexterous-manipulation) at production quality — not just in curated demos — is the technical question that no earnings call will answer directly, but that deployment numbers would implicitly confirm.
